Hello, I recently developed an issue with my truck. When I have my dual zone climate control on auto, I can hear a clicking or popping sound coming from what seems to be the front defroster. Its hard to really locate the sound. The sound will go away when I take it off auto and manually turn on the foot and window defrost heaters. I can only create the sound when going 45+ mph and when I move the heat around and up and down in my garage, I don't hear the sound or other issues with the climate control.

Any suggestions?

Thank you!!!
i have the same noise on my 15 . ck'd. on line and it's another GM prob.and there was some videos on how to fix it on utube .if you have the plastic peace at the front window it is installed with clips about evey 8'' and they get loose and the wiring underneath will rattle also . the fix is to pull off both a+b pillars loose and the plastic peace will un clip then take strips of duct tape the size of the male clip and put the tape on them then replace the plastic strip .ck. for loose wiring while it is off . nothing like DUCT TAPING A NEW TRUCK ''''lol you would think GM would have alot of it ......
